Highlights

  • Explore Bucharest's historic landmarks
  • Sail the Black Sea to Odessa
  • Tour the ancient Akkerman Fortress
  • Experience Cossack horsemanship in Zaporozhye
  • Discover Kiev's UNESCO-listed St. Sophia Cathedral

    Our Rhine Getaway cruise was impacted by the flooding on the Rhine River, but the Viking team went out of their way to make our holiday the best that it could be under the circumstances, and we had a marvelous time. In fact, we have already booked another Viking cruise for 2025. We had the cheapest cabin option but there was nothing cheap about it. It was lovely and the cleaning crew were in there twice a day keeping it spotless. The food on board was incredible. I have never been so well fed. The staff were all cheerful and friendly and they worked very hard to make us all happy. Billy, our cruise director had a massive task presented by the flooding. He had to transfer all the guests from the Alruna to the Tialfi which involved a bus trip from Koblenz to Breisach. He travelled with us and made sure that it all went smoothly, then he remained on the Tialfi until the end of the cruise. He arranged busses to take us to the excursions that we were supposed to go to on the cruise and came along each time. On top of all that he had to deal with the guests some of which were not easy, but he remained calm and collected throughout. So top marks to Billy for a difficult job well done. The team on board the Tialfi did a great job of making us feel better about our altered itinerary. When we arrived from the Alruna they served mocktails at the door and had put a welcome card and bag of chocolates in every cabin. Every time we came back from one of our bus excursions, they would be waiting with either mocktails or macarons. Viking are simply amazing, and I am recommending them to all my friends.

  • Vaccines
    • These are only indications, so please visit your doctor before you travel to be 100% sure.
    • Typhoid - Recommended for Ukraine and Romania. Ideally 2 weeks before travel.
    • Hepatitis A - Recommended for Ukraine and Romania. Ideally 2 weeks before travel.
    • Cholera - Recommended for Ukraine. Ideally 2 weeks before travel.
    • Tuberculosis - Recommended for Ukraine and Romania. Ideally 3 months before travel.
    • Hepatitis B - Recommended for Ukraine and Romania. Ideally 2 months before travel.
    • Tick-borne encephalitis - Recommended for Ukraine. Ideally 6 months before travel.
